摘要
We have theoretically explored the negative refraction (NR) in one-dimensional plasma photonic crystals (PCs) consisting of plasma and dielectric materials. By using the transfer matrix method and Bloch theorem, we have studied the group velocity and we have obtained the NR in plasma PCs with the help of the group velocity. The results show that plasma PCs can also exhibit the NR although they have a periodically modulated positive permittivity e and permeability mu. It is also shown that the NR in plasma PCs exhibits difference behaviour in different frequency regions, omega < omega(p) and omega > omega(p), respectively. The parameter dependence of the effects is also examined and discussed. (C) 2013 Elsevier GmbH. All rights reserved.
